In this sentence, the structure "have been working" indicates the present perfect continuous tense. This tense is formed using the present tense of the auxiliary verb "have" (I have) followed by the present participle (-ing form) of the main verb "work." The present perfect continuous tense is used to express actions that started in the past, are still ongoing in the present, and may continue into the future.
